Job description
This role is a temporary assignment for 14 months, covering a Parental Leave
In this role, you will lead, coordinate, develop, and follow up on the deliveries of Facility Services in order to secure functionality and quality, which in turn maximizes our support to the core business together with your colleagues.
You will be making sure that all the services deliver a high quality every day and that all areas in our buildings are kept neat and clean.
You will be part of a team responsible for several areas within Facility Services such as Cleaning, Fika, Office Supplies, Coffee machines, Green plants etc
You will be the link between the business and the property owner when it comes to indoor environment maintenance and looking after the outdoor areas.
